An adult, gravid, female pigtailed macaque (Macaca nemestrina) presented for facial swelling centered on the left mandible that was approximately 5 cm wide. Differential diagnoses included infectious, inflammatory, and neoplastic origins. Definitive antemortem diagnosis was not possible, and the macaque's condition worsened despite supportive care. Necropsy findings included a mandibular mass that was locally invasive and expansile, encompassing approximately 80% of the left mandibular bone. The mass replaced portions of the soft palate, hard palate, sinuses, ear canal, and the caudal-rostral calvarium and masseter muscle. Histologically, the mass was a neoplasm that was poorly circumscribed, unencapsulated, and infiltrative invading regional bone and soft tissue. The mass consisted of polygonal squamous epithelial cells with intercellular bridging that breached the epithelial basement membrane and formed invasive nests, cords, and trabeculae. The mitotic rate averaged 3 per 400× field of view, with occasional bizarre mitotic figures. Epithelial cells often exhibited dyskeratosis, and the nests often contained compact lamellated keratin (keratin pearls). The neoplasm was positive via immunohistochemistry for pancytokeratin, variably positive for S100, and negative for vimentin, smooth muscle actin, and desmin. The gross, histologic, and immunohistochemical findings were consistent with an aggressive oral squamous cell carcinoma. The neoplasm was negative via PCR for papilloma virus. In general, neoplasia in macaques is rare. Although squamous cell carcinomas are one of the most common oral neoplasia in many species, to our knowledge this case represents the first reported oral squamous cell carcinoma in a pigtailed macaque.

Dystocia (difficult labor) is an important component of the management of nonhuman primates and results in significant fetal and maternal morbidity and increased use of veterinary resources. Dystocias can arise from abnormalities of the maternal pelvis or fetus or uncoordinated uterine activity. Although risk factors for stillbirths have been established in nonhuman primates, risk factors for dystocias have not. The objective of this study was to determine maternal and fetal risk factors for dystocia in macaques. Retrospective data were collected from 83 pigtailed macaques (Macaca nemestrina) diagnosed with dystocia. The diagnosis of dystocia was made based on clinical or pathologic evidence. Maternal records of age, reproductive history, experimental history, clinical records, and fetal birth weight and any applicable fetal necropsy reports were reviewed. The gestational age of the fetus, the infant's birth weight, total previous births by the dam, and the proportions of both viable delivery (inverse effect) and surgical pregnancy interventions (direct effect) in the dam's history generated a model that maximized the experimental variance for predicting dystocia in the current pregnancy and explained 24% of the dystocia deliveries. The number of total previous births and proportion of previous cesarean sections accounted for the greatest effect. This model can identify individual dams within a colony that are at risk for dystocias and allow for changes in breeding colony management, more intense monitoring of dams at risk, or allocation of additional resources.

An adult, female, pig-tailed macaque (Macaca nemestrina) of Indonesian origin presented with profound weight loss, anemia (PCV, 29%; normal, 36% to 45%), hypoalbuminemia (1.0 g/dL; normal, 3.5 to 5.2 g/dL), elevated alkaline phosphatase (1990 U/L; normal, 26 to 98 U/L), and an elevated erythrocyte sedimentation rate (75 mm/h; normal, less than 20 mm/h). Abdominal ultrasonography demonstrated an enlarged liver with hyperechoic areas. Euthanasia was performed. Grossly, the liver had multifocal, effacing, white masses throughout and was enlarged with rounded edges. There were 2, small nodules in the right lung lobes. Histologically, the hepatic masses were densely fibrous-encapsulated granulomas with vast central necrosis. The lung nodules also were maturing granulomas, and one kidney and one atrium had small, early granulomas. Fite acid-fast stains of liver and lung revealed very few acid-fast bacilli. PCR analysis of paraffin-embedded liver identified Mycobacterium tuberculosis complex. Culture of the liver was negative twice. This macaque had 16 negative intradermal tuberculin skin tests over the course of 6 y. We hypothesize that the animal arrived with a latent hepatic or enteric infection that later recrudesced and disseminated. Primary hepatic mycobacteriosis is not a typical presentation of tuberculosis in macaques. Negative tuberculin skin tests can be seen with latent infections and extrapulmonary tuberculosis such as Pott disease. This case underscores the problems associated with current surveillance procedures and the risks associated with latent mycobacterial infections in macaques.

BACKGROUND: The diagnosis and classification of inflammatory bowel disease (IBD) require both clinical and histopathologic data. Serum biomarkers would be of considerable benefit to noninvasively monitor the progression of disease, assess effectiveness of therapies, and assist in understanding disease pathogenesis. Currently, there are limited noninvasive biomarkers for monitoring disease progression in animal IBD models, which are used extensively to develop new therapies and to understand IBD pathogenesis. METHODS: Serum biomarkers of early and late IBD were identified using multianalyte profiling in mdr1a(-/-) mice with IBD triggered by infection with Helicobacter bilis. The correlation of changes in these biomarkers with histopathology scores and clinical signs in the presence and in the absence of antibiotic treatment was determined. RESULTS: Serum levels of interleukin (IL)-11, IL-17, 10-kDa interferon-gamma-inducible protein (IP-10), lymphotactin, monocyte chemoattractant protein (MCP)-1, and vascular cell adhesion molecule (VCAM)-1 were elevated early in IBD. In late, more severe IBD, serum levels of IL-11, IP-10, haptoglobin, matrix metalloproteinase-9, macrophage inflammatory protein (MIP)-1gamma, fibrinogen, immunoglobulin A, MIP-3 beta (beta), VCAM-1, apolipoprotein (Apo) A1, and IL-18 were elevated. All late serum biomarkers except Apo A1 correlated with histopathology scores. Antibiotic treatment improved clinical signs of IBD and decreased mean serum values of many of the biomarkers. For all biomarkers, the individual pathology scores correlated significantly with individual serum analyte levels after treatment. CONCLUSIONS: Serum analyte measurement is a useful, noninvasive method for monitoring disease in a mouse model of bacterial-induced IBD.

Huntington's disease (HD) is a fatal, dominantly inherited disorder caused by polyglutamine repeat expansion in the huntingtin (htt) gene. Here, we observe that HD mice develop hypothermia associated with impaired activation of brown adipose tissue (BAT). Although sympathetic stimulation of PPARgamma coactivator 1alpha (PGC-1alpha) was intact in BAT of HD mice, uncoupling protein 1 (UCP-1) induction was blunted. In cultured cells, expression of mutant htt suppressed UCP-1 promoter activity; this was reversed by PGC-1alpha expression. HD mice showed reduced food intake and increased energy expenditure, with dysfunctional BAT mitochondria. PGC-1alpha is a known regulator of mitochondrial function; here, we document reduced expression of PGC-1alpha target genes in HD patient and mouse striatum. Mitochondria of HD mouse brain show reduced oxygen consumption rates. Finally, HD striatal neurons expressing exogenous PGC-1alpha were resistant to 3-nitropropionic acid treatment. Altered PGC-1alpha function may thus link transcription dysregulation and mitochondrial dysfunction in HD.
